Devices have major delay in Public/Private Island, but work perfectly in UEFN Sessions

Summary

In the UEFN editor and in Creative playtest, the map works correctly. All devices (triggers, targets, teleporters, counters, sequencers, etc.) react instantly.

After the map is published and played using an island code (private or public), a serious bug appears:

Devices are active but react with a very long delay

Every interaction (for example shooting a target, activating a trigger, or pressing a button) happens only after up to 20 seconds

If you trigger something multiple times, all actions are delayed and then happen at the same time after up to 20 seconds

This happens again with every interaction

The bug affects all device types, no matter how many are used, how they are set up, or how big the map is

Steps to Reproduce

Create a UEFN map with devices, for example: when you enter a zone, you are teleported. Test it in UEFN.

Publish the map.

Play it via island code.

Enter the zone.

Expected Result

Devices respond instantly, just like in the UEFN editor and Creative session.

Observed Result

Devices are active but respond with about a 20-second delay.

If multiple interactions happen quickly, all actions execute together after 5-20 seconds (sometimes it reacts faster)

This happens with all device types, every time.
